Output 59cf2984a33d1a7525379bbcf26a24028afc3ab4e61787c05bc1c29172f84711:0

value
6980000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2abc681abbcafb3195f53920ff14d9c9426040b7 OP_EQUAL
address
35az1KncMkVhfEFvkbHCvTyuzMUmjpECER
transaction
59cf2984a33d1a7525379bbcf26a24028afc3ab4e61787c05bc1c29172f84711
spent
true